Intake gasket with dart heads? (sbc)

What intake gasket would be best to use when running dart iron eagles, there 200cc?

FWIW,
On my next build I'm using Felpro 1205 gaskets between Edelbrock heads and intake. I port matched the heads to the gasket and left the intake manifold ports stock for the most part. I'm going to use a thin smear of Permatex "Aviation Form-A-Gasket" on the head side of the gasket around the water ports, and install a couple of bolts w/fender washers hand tight to hold it in place for an hour or so before laying a bead of Permatex RTV on the "china walls",and dropping the intake on.
I want to make sure the gasket is positioned just right on the heads because after port matching there isn't much room for error.

Do you use the cork rail gaskets or just a thick bead of solicone? I'm useing the cork gaskets that came with them & wondering if there too thick & interfearing with the side port gaskets, I'm chasing an oil problem, it seems to be sucking oil from under the intake ports into the runners on the heads.

If you trying to solve an oil leak. Do like ssmonty said put thin coat of sealer around water ports and use bolts with washers to hold in place until dry. Before sealing gasket to head, check the port alignment on the intake and the head with the gasket. Make sure the gasket is even with bottom of head. (none hanging over into lifter valley) Should fit just like in the pictures ssmonty provided. Next dry fit intake. Look or measure gap on china wall. This way you will know whether to just use RTV and throw away cork end gaskets. Put a thin coat of Permatex around water ports on intake and a 1/4" thick bead of RTV on china walls meeting intake gasket. Try setting the intake in position without sliding it around. Hope it is aluminum. Refer to the instructions from Edelbrock for bolt sequence and torque: http://www.jegs.com/InstallationInst...0/350-2701.pdf
